Fireproof double-layer toughened glass
By installing a mesh and coating flame-retardant materials in double-layered tempered glass, combined with heat-triggered microcapsules and flame-retardant materials, the problem of tempered glass being fragile at high temperatures is solved, achieving effective fire protection.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of tempered glass, and in particular to a fireproof double-layer tempered glass. Background Technology
[0002] Tempered glass is a type of safety glass. It is actually a prestressed glass. To improve the strength of the glass, chemical or physical methods are usually used to create compressive stress on the glass surface. When the glass is subjected to external force, the surface stress is first offset, thereby improving the load-bearing capacity and enhancing the glass's resistance to wind pressure, temperature changes, and impact.
[0003] While ordinary tempered glass has 3-5 times the impact resistance of regular glass, it can shatter instantly at high temperatures due to stress imbalance, easily causing secondary injuries in a fire. Single-pane fireproof glass, although it can withstand 800°C for 1 hour, suffers from excessive weight. Ordinary insulated glass: if some glass only focuses on sound and heat insulation, air convection in the cavity will accelerate heat transfer during a fire. Even if other glass adds an expanded graphite layer between the two panes, it has shortcomings, and the outer pane is prone to local breakage due to high temperatures, easily leading to glass breakage. Utility Model Content
[0004] Purpose of the invention: The purpose of this utility model is to provide a fireproof double-layer tempered glass.
[0005] Technical solution: It includes a glass body, which includes tempered glass sheet one and tempered glass sheet two. A pull net one, a fixing ring and a pull net two are installed sequentially in the middle of the glass body. Multiple heat-triggered microcapsules are installed inside the fixing ring, and flame-retardant materials are installed inside the heat-triggered microcapsules. Pull net one and pull net two are made of stainless steel, and the fixing ring is made of ceramic material.
[0006] By adopting the above technical solution, a first mesh and a second mesh are installed in the middle of the glass body. The first mesh is located inside the first tempered glass sheet and can provide tensile protection for the first tempered glass sheet. The second mesh is located inside the second tempered glass sheet and can provide tensile protection for the second tempered glass sheet, preventing the tempered glass from breaking. When exposed to high temperatures, it can achieve double-layer tempered glass protection. A flame retardant is installed inside the heat-triggered microcapsule, which can provide fire protection for the tempered glass.
[0007] Optionally, the glass body is fitted with fixed corners on the outside, and fixed plates are installed between multiple fixed corners. The fixed corners and fixed plates are made of stainless steel.
[0008] By adopting the above technical solution, the fixing angle and fixing plate cover the outside of the glass body, thus protecting the glass body.
[0009] Optionally, a sealing ring is fixedly installed on the outside of the glass body, and the sealing ring is made of elastic fluororubber.
[0010] By adopting the above technical solution, the sealing ring is used for sealing and protecting the outside of tempered glass.
[0011] Optionally, the inner side of the tempered glass sheet is coated with a coating, which is a Low-E coating.
[0012] By adopting the above technical solution, the coating layer 1 uses the high reflectivity of infrared light to provide fire protection for the tempered glass sheet 1.
[0013] Optionally, the inner side of the tempered glass sheet two is coated with a second coating, which is a Low-E coating.
[0014] By adopting the above technical solution, the second coating, through its high infrared reflectivity, is used for fire protection of the second tempered glass sheet.
[0015] Optionally, a flame-retardant adhesive layer is fixedly installed on the outer end of the fixing ring. The flame-retardant adhesive layer is a 1.5mm thick modified potassium silicate gel with a Shore hardness of 60±5 after curing.
[0016] By adopting the above technical solution, the flame-retardant adhesive layer is used to form a flame-retardant effect.
[0017] Optionally, a second flame-retardant adhesive layer is fixedly installed on the other outer end of the fixing ring. The second flame-retardant adhesive layer is a 1.5mm thick modified potassium silicate gel with a Shore hardness of 60±5 after curing.
[0018] By adopting the above technical solution, the second flame-retardant adhesive layer is used to form a flame-retardant effect.
[0019] Optionally, the heat-triggered microcapsule includes an outer layer, on the inner side of which a flame retardant is mounted. The outer layer is a polystyrene-acrylonitrile copolymer, and the flame retardant is dimethyl methylphosphonate (DMMP) flame retardant.
[0020] By adopting the above technical solution, flame retardant is used for further fire protection of tempered glass.

[0037] The implementation principle of a fireproof double-layer tempered glass according to an embodiment of this application is as follows: During use, when a fire occurs, heat radiation is directed to the glass body 1. Coating 12 and Coating 2 16 provide fire protection for tempered glass sheet 11 and tempered glass sheet 2 17 through the high reflectivity of infrared rays. Mesh 13 and Mesh 2 15 provide tensile protection for tempered glass sheet 11 and tempered glass sheet 2 17. Mesh 2 15 provides tensile protection for tempered glass sheet 2 17. Flame-retardant adhesive layer 19 and Flame-retardant adhesive layer 2 110 provide flame-retardant protection. Flame retardant 1802 further provides fire protection for the tempered glass.
